[ARCHIVED] Convicted felon charged with multiple felony crimes.

grant

Sheriff Darren Campbell stated: On Monday, November 26, 2018, detectives with the Iredell County Sheriff’s Office began investigating a breaking and entering. The victim reported numerous items to include a backpack leaf blower, chainsaw, weed eater, power tools, and two firearms had been stolen.

Rodney Allen Grant II, a former employee of the victim, was identified quickly as a suspect.  During this investigation, a Search Warrant was served at Grant’s residence by Iredell County Sheriff’s Office for a separate investigation which lead to the recovery of the stolen backpack leaf blower and weed eater.

As a result of the investigation, warrants were obtained for Grant on the charges of Felony Breaking and Entering a Building, Felony Larceny After Breaking and Entering, Felony Breaking and Entering a Motor Vehicle, Felony Larceny of a Firearm, Felony Possession of a Firearm by a Convicted Felon and Misdemeanor Larceny.         

Deputies located and arrested Grant on Friday, February 1, 2019. He was taken into custody at his residence without incident and was taken to the Iredell County Detention Center where the arrest warrants were served on him. Magistrate P. Tutterow issued Grant a 50,000.00 dollar secured bond for these charges.
